After our DFO digiscoping field trip this morning we went to Rogers Grove Park to see the Little Blue Heron. It was on the south side of the islands. We got digiscope photos and video.

The video shows it eating something, maybe a crawfish? Link to the video below. We saw it eat two of these critters in just a few minutes. Looks like good chow. No wonder it is sticking around.

Definitely crayfish, very likely genus Orconectes.  Very cool.  Crayfish are reported prominently in the literature pertaining to LbHeron diets.   Crayfish were the subject of "The Hungry Bird" column in "Colorado Birds" (Spring 2014, Vol48(2)).
